Established in 1988. Master Chief Mankey was Command Master Chief of Reserve Naval Construction Battalion 26 at the time of his death on May 23, 1984. As a member of Division 9-37, he became a plank owner of RNMCB 26 in May of 1963 when the division was assigned to the newly established battalion. Throughout his career he always made a special effort to know the personnel in the Battalion and remember personal items so that he was able to carry on a conversation with them. He respected and cared for everyone he came in contact with and in doing so, he was well respected by everyone. Master Chief Mankey passed away in 1984.

Endowed Scholarships allow our investors to build a lasting legacy, impacting Seabee children and grandchildren for generations to come. Endowed Scholarships often honor or memorialize family members, Seabee leaders, NAVFAC units, organizations or corporations. Perpetual Named scholarships can be funded at three levels, $60,000, $120,000 and $150,000 and are named by the donor.
